How do you solve an absolute value equation with fractions?

To solve an absolute value equation with fractions, follow these steps:

Step 1: Isolate the absolute value expression by moving any other terms to the other side of the equation.

Step 2: Write two separate equations, one with the positive expression and the other with the negative expression.

Step 3: Solve each equation separately.

Step 4: Check if any of the obtained solutions satisfy the original equation.

Step 5: Write the solution set, including any valid solutions.

Remember to consider positive and negative solutions when dealing with absolute value equations containing fractions.

1. Can an absolute value be negative?

No, the absolute value of a number is always positive or zero.

2. What is the definition of an absolute value?

The absolute value of a number is its distance from zero on the number line.
